Добрый день.
Теоретически исправление файла /etc/sudoers потенциально опасно и
нежелательно, поэтому этот файл имеет права только на чтение. На
практике для осознанного внесения изменений в файл используется
следующий трюк: файлу задаются еще права на запись для root, от имени
root вносятся изменения, права на запись убираются. 
Для выполнения трюка необходимо сначала задать пароль для пользователя
root, а потом с помощью команды su необходимо стать супер-пользователем.
Таким образом вот список необходимых команд (в круглых скобках
комментарий):
1. sudo passwd (задаем пароль для пользователя root)
2. su - (становимся root)
3. chmod u+w /etc/sudoers (устанавливаем права на запись для
пользователя на файл /etc/sudoers)
4. nano -w /etc/sudoers (вносим изменения)
5. chmod u-w /etc/sudoers (убираем права на запись)
После этого всё должно работать как вам нужно.
Самое главое: если права на файл /etc/sudoers будут отличаться от 0440 и
для пользователя root не задан пароль, вы не сможете производить никаких
системных изменений!
-  
Message from Garfeild
 
email: [email protected]
homepage: http://garfeild.ru
google-talk ID: [email protected]
Using free software: Ubuntu 8.04, Evolution.


В Срд, 24/12/2008 в 20:20 +0500, Анатолий Евдокимов пишет:
> Здравствуйте, уважаемые пользователи Ubuntu. В статье "Просто о
> сложном. VPN для начинающих." с сайта http://wiki.ru.unix-like.info/
> рекомендуется изменить файл /etc/sudoers для организации запуска
> интернет-соединения от имени простого пользователя. Изменения
> следующие, нужно дописать:
> sergo   myhost = NOPASSWD: /usr/bin/pon, /usr/bin/poff
> Но в Ubuntu этот файл существует только для чтения с правами "root".
> Не испорчу ли я систему, внеся выше укзанные изменения в
> файл /etc/sudoers? И если да, то как организовать доступ к интернету
> простым пользователям без прав "sudo". Команда подключения "sudo pon
> vpn".

Attachment: signature.asc
Description: Эта часть сообщения подписана цифровой подписью

-- 
ubuntu-ru mailing list
[email protected]
https://lists.ubuntu.com/mailman/listinfo/ubuntu-ru

Дати відповідь електронним листом